EMDR therapy, or Eye Activity Desensitization and Reprocessing, has its origins in the late 1980s when Francine Shapiro discovered its potential while walking through a park. Throughout this stroll, she observed that her very own distressing thoughts lessened when her eyes relocated rapidly to and fro. Fascinated by this phenomenon, Shapiro started to explore the impacts of reciprocal excitement on distressing memories. Her first findings led her to create an organized therapeutic approach focused on helping people procedure and incorporate distressing experiences.In 1989, Shapiro published her initial study, which amassed significant attention in the mental area. The treatment's performance was more verified with extensive study that showed its capacity to relieve signs of PTSD and various other trauma-related disorders. As EMDR gained acknowledgment, it evolved right into a commonly approved treatment method, with experts integrating it into different therapeutic settings, ultimately transforming the landscape of trauma treatment.

Central to EMDR are the 8 stages of therapy, which guide the therapeutic process. These phases consist of history-taking, prep work, evaluation, desensitization, installation, body scan, closure, and reevaluation
A key strategy is bilateral excitement, which can be achieved via eye activities, faucets, or acoustic tones. This stimulation promotes the processing of traumatic memories, helping customers reframe their experiences. An additional vital component is the use of flexible data processing, which allows individuals to incorporate upsetting memories into their wider life story.

Are There Any Kind Of Side Impacts Connected With EMDR Treatment?
Yes, some individuals might experience momentary adverse effects from EMDR treatment, such as enhanced psychological distress, vibrant desires, or physical feelings throughout sessions. These impacts are usually brief and decrease as treatment progresses.Can EMDR Treatment Be Combined With Other Healing Methods?
